你查询的IP:[119.80.233.130]  地理位置:中国–北京–北京

最新查询221.196.129.32 117.21.198.29 118.120.2.89 123.37.128.222 124.42.43.131 221.217.241.158 116.4.184.212 123.138.40.68 202.92.199.161 119.80.233.130 119.133.117.129 220.252.26.161 203.142.219.87 210.78.133.156 124.160.126.234 120.90.242.161 60.200.117.175 203.161.192.253 203.90.192.77 121.52.224.97 210.14.128.193 58.99.128.65 119.63.32.142 221.199.128.157 203.100.96.97 124.20.222.33 203.207.64.209 119.19.192.207 203.110.160.232 119.161.128.92 119.18.192.249